About Our Role:

Join the General Medicine Department at John Hunter Hospital, located within the Medical & Interventional Services division, the General Medicine Department offers the opportunity to work as part of a dedicated multidisciplinary team comprising administration staff, doctors, and nurses.

  • In this dynamic role, your key responsibilities will include:
  • Typing of clinical correspondence and documentation
  • Managing incoming telephone inquiries and providing timely assistance
  • Maintaining and handling digital medical records with accuracy and confidentiality
  • Coordinating clinic bookings and appointment scheduling
  • Providing comprehensive administrative support to ensure smooth departmental operations
  • Organising room bookings for meetings and clinical activities
  • Assisting with Grand Rounds, including the preparation of promotional flyers and coordination with presenters
  • Distributing the General Medicine and On-Call Rosters to relevant stakeholders
  • Circulating schedules and materials for Advanced Trainee Education Sessions
     

This position offers the opportunity to contribute meaningfully to patient care and medical education in a fast-paced hospital environment.
